Lamb Thenthuk

Cultural Context

Lamb Thenthuk is a traditional Tibetan dish, often enjoyed in the colder months. It reflects the nomadic lifestyle of Tibetan people, utilizing easily accessible ingredients like lamb and vegetables. This hearty noodle soup is not only a staple in Tibetan households but has also gained popularity in neighboring regions, showcasing the rich culinary heritage of Tibet.

1

Prepare the dough by mixing wheat flour and water until smooth; let it rest for 30 minutes.

2

Roll out the rested dough into thin sheets and cut into strips.

3

Heat vegetable oil in a large pot over medium heat; sauté onions until translucent, about 5 minutes.

4

Add minced garlic and ginger; cook until fragrant, about 1 minute.

5

Incorporate lamb pieces; brown on all sides for about 5-7 minutes.

6

Pour in broth and bring to a boil; reduce heat to simmer for 20 minutes.

7

Add carrots and cabbage; cook until vegetables are tender, about 10 minutes.

8

Stir in soy sauce, black pepper, and salt to taste; adjust seasoning as needed.

9

Add the noodle strips to the pot; cook until they are tender, about 5-7 minutes.

10

Finish with a drizzle of sesame oil and sprinkle with green onions and cilantro before serving.

11

Serve hot, garnished with chili flakes for added spice.
